We each had our own idea of the perfect retirement until an unexpected diagnosis changed everything. Chuck loved being outdoors on his mountain bike, while I planned to get a doctorate in history. When we were told that Chuck had multiple myeloma, cancer treatment became the new focus of our lives as we adapted to our roles as patient and caregiver in an endless round of radiation, blood tests, chemotherapy, and medical appointments.
